## Changelog — v2.14.0

Renamed `PRICE_TEST_FLAG` to `FARE_EXPERIMENT_MODE` across the Quillgate ticketing stack. New folks: this setting controls which pricing cohort riders see during the Harborline fare experiment, so double-check it after every deploy. The old name is no longer read anywhere. The experiment service also authenticates against the cohort API, so your local env file needs the credential on the next line.

vault entry, fadup-tagag: RELAY_SECRET8=2fd92179

This briefing covers the proposed closure of the Dunmere satellite office. Footfall and client bookings there have declined for six consecutive quarters, and the nearby Castelwick branch has capacity to absorb the full service load. Staff consultation begins next month; all seven employees will be offered relocation or remote arrangements. Property disposal, IT decommissioning, and client notification timelines are set out in the annexe. Branch managers should note the wider strategic context summarised immediately below.

board note of kadug-tawig: Only 5 of the 100 pilot accounts renewed Oliath, so a churn review is set for April 15.

### Tax-rate cache returning stale values

The Fernholt rate cache refreshes from the jurisdiction service every six hours. If quotes show outdated rates, first check the last-refresh timestamp on the cache status page; a stuck timestamp usually means the refresh job lost its lease. Restart the job from the Fernholt operations panel and confirm the timestamp advances within two minutes. Forcing a manual refresh requires an authenticated call to the admin endpoint, and the credential for that call appears below.

login token, yajeg-fawif: eyJhbGciOiJIUzI1NiIsInR5cCI6IkpXVCJ9.eyJzdWIiOiIEdPQYnZXaZIn0.HSRTnYZBx0Qc